Is Wheatgrass Good For You
by Katherine Davis, Kat
Wheatgrass is renowned for its extremely high concentration of chlorophyll, but it is also high in cellulose, which renders it indigestible to humans. When however, wheatgrass is processed into powder, tablets or juice it is digestible which means we can utilise the numerous benefits wheatgrass has to offer our health.

One of the best health benefits of wheatgrass is that it assists in the removal of many toxins from the body. It can also help eliminate problems with acne and scarring related to acne problems. Wheatgrass can also be very beneficial health wise to the body's liver and kidneys by helping to restore damaged tissues.

It is no wonder the health benefits are so numerous when you consider all the vitamins, minerals, enzymes, and amino acids found in wheatgrass.

Amino acids are absolutely essential in the rebuilding of tissue and blood cells and wheatgrass contains 20 amino acids that are not found in other foods and a reported 92 out of 102 possible minerals, vitamins and nutrients found in soil as well as several hundred different enzymes.

The high content of chlorophyll is beneficial for the body's blood, organs, and overall immunity to disease by helping to build red blood cells, purify the blood, and detoxify the organs. Wheatgrass's multitude of essential vitamins, minerals and enzymes can help the body reach and maintain it's optimal level of health.

One of the main reasons that wheatgrass powder has become so popular is because it contains most of the vitamins and minerals that the human body needs to maintain a healthy body. This is a great way to get everything that your body needs without have to take more than one supplement.

Wheatgrass is loaded with vitamins including: all of the B group vitamins, A, C, E, and K. It also contains minerals such as magnesium, calcium, potassium and zinc among many others.

Elements that are missing in human body cells such, as enzymes, hormones, and certain nucleic acids are abundant is wheatgrass.

Suggested consumption is one half teaspoon of wheatgrass powder once or twice daily for 3-5 days then increased slowly to one rounded teaspoon once or twice daily.
